We read every piece of feedback, and take your input very seriously.
To see all available qualifiers, see our documentation.
1 parent b16f34a commit f3fb449Copy full SHA for f3fb449
1 file changed
live8/test89/문제3/백한결.py
@@ -1,13 +1,8 @@
1
def solution(numbers):
2
- answer = ""
3
- str_array = []
4
- cal_array = []
+ str_array = list(map(str, numbers))
5
6
- for i in numbers:
7
- str_array.append(str(i))
+ sorted_array = sorted(str_array, key=lambda x: x * 3, reverse=True)
8
9
- for i in range(len(str_array)):
10
- for j in range(i + 1, len(str_array)):
11
- cal_array.append(str_array[i] + str_array[j])
+ answer = ''.join(sorted_array)
12
13
- return answer
+ return '0' if answer[0] == '0' else answer
0 commit comments